Once in the My Simulations menu, you can analyze your performance through various data views:
Check Your Simulation Metrics
- Filter Metrics: Filter the displayed metrics by simulation type, scenario number, and date range.
- Overall Performance Charts: Circular charts display key overall performance indicators, which you can view across different simulation environments:
- The total number of simulations completed.
- The percentage of correct answers given (e.g., to End-of-Simulation Questions).
- The percentage of simulation accuracy.
- Detailed Performance Views:
- Chart View:
- Visually explore performance across the main evaluation areas: Communication, Assessment, and Management.
- Use the ‘Performance’ button to download an Excel file, which contains the total number of simulations, the percentage of correct answers given, and overall simulation accuracy. It also displays a table with a line for each simulation, showing scores for each evaluation area, answers to the End-of-Simulation Questions, and Global Scores.

- Reports View:
- View each simulation listed per line, with data presented in percentages and showing Global Scores.
- Download a PDF ‘Feedback Report’ for each simulation. This report provides comprehensive access to everything you did in that specific simulation.
